Is a coffee break intermittent fasting?

Does coffee break intermittent fasting?Black coffee doesn’t break intermittent fasting, as long as it doesn’t have additives. studies have found that low-calorie or no-calorie coffee drinks do not affect the health benefits of si.

However, other types of coffee can have a detrimental effect on your fast. here’s what to know before you take a sip.

how black coffee affects fasting

black coffee (or the milder flavor of golden coffee) is the safest bet for those who choose a fast. a cup of coffee has 3-5 calories on average and offers only negligible amounts of protein, fat and minerals.

If you’re fasting to lose weight or improve your metabolic health, a simple cup of black coffee won’t hurt your results.

how bulletproof coffee affects fasting

bulletproof coffee is blended with grass-fed butter and often contains calorie-dense mct oil, which the body converts into ketones. people on the keto diet often use this buttery blend to pack on extra fat.

However, with an average of 320 calories per cup, it’s important to consume Bulletproof Coffee in moderation while fasting. and if you’re fasting for autophagy or longevity, you might want to stick to black coffee consumption.

coffee for each type of fasting

People fast for different reasons, and even coffee alone can be detrimental to fasting in some cases. here’s what you need to know about each type of fast and coffee.

  • can I drink coffee on an empty stomach to rest my intestines?we have bad news: coffee stimulates gastrin and activates intestinal activity and gastrin, therefore which is off limits for those fasting for gut health. if you can’t live without it, try a delicious low-acid coffee to minimize side effects.
  • can I drink coffee on the 16:8 diet?yes, you can drink coffee on the 16:8 diet, even outside of your eating window. official protocol also allows “a splash of milk” in your cup of coffee.
  • can i drink coffee while fasting for longevity?if you are fasting to reduce inflammation, promote autophagy and limit the effects of aging, chances are you will drink black coffee (even a small amount) of cream and sugar). just be sure to limit your intake!
  • can i drink coffee on the 5:2 fasting schedule?the 5:2 fasting method restricts caloric intake to 2 days of the week, rather than eliminating calories during certain hours. as long as you stay within your caloric limits, you can drink coffee, even with additives.
  • can i drink coffee while fasting for metabolic health/weight loss?if you are fasting for metabolic reasons or to reduce body fat, it is probably safe to drink small amounts of black coffee. experts are divided on bulletproof coffee and adding cream and sugar, so if you want to play it safe, skip those options.
  • as long as you keep drinking water and stick to your eating plan, it seems that drinking coffee on an empty stomach is perfectly fine for most.

    benefits of drinking coffee during intermittent fasting

    The benefits of intermittent fasting and the benefits of drinking coffee can go hand in hand. they share many similar effects that can stack with each other.

    much of the science on coffee consumption during intermittent fasting is still emerging, but what we do know is promising.

    It seems that coffee during intermittent fasting leads to:

    • reduced inflammation. Multiple studies have shown that intermittent fasting and coffee consumption lead to reduced inflammation markers. Used together, the effects of caffeine and fasting can combine to increase anti-inflammatory activity.
    • Better brain health.Both coffee drinking and intermittent fasting have shown promise in slowing mental decline and protecting against diseases like Alzheimer’s and Parkinson’s.
    • increased autophagy. autophagy is the process by which the body breaks down old or damaged cells and regenerates new ones in their place. this allows the body to repair and heal itself on a cellular level, decrease inflammation, and more. fasting is linked to higher levels of autophagy, and coffee also increases autophagy in animal studies. together, they can help the body fight aging, disease, and inflammation at an increased rate.
    • accelerated metabolism. Both fasting and caffeine increase the body’s metabolic rate, accelerating weight loss and promoting fat burning.
    • Ketosis.Whether you follow a ketogenic diet or fast to achieve ketosis, recent research indicates that caffeine may promote ketone production in the brain.
    • improves insulin sensitivity.Both fasting and caffeine can help control insulin resistance, lower insulin levels, and reduce the risk of type 2 diabetes. to get this benefit, you’ll want to opt for a light roast coffee, which more effectively controls blood glucose.
    • Decreased hunger. If hunger pangs are a reason you’ve been avoiding, coffee can reduce feelings of hunger. many people say that caffeine and hot drinks help them feel full.
    • it’s safe to say that caffeine can complement the effects of intermittent fasting when taken alone or with very little added cream and sugar.

        Are there any risks of drinking coffee on an empty stomach?

        If you’ve been diagnosed with high blood pressure, talk to your doctor or dietitian before drinking coffee on an empty stomach. caffeine on an empty stomach can increase blood pressure, making it an inappropriate choice for these patients.

        Drinking more than 400 mg of caffeine per day can carry its own health risks over time, including poor sleep, stomach problems, and even withdrawal. don’t create a caffeine dependency to get you through your fasting periods.

        Some people fast to reset their bowels or treat digestive problems. if this is the case, you may want to avoid or limit coffee during your fast to avoid triggering hormone production and the digestive process.

        Highly acidic coffees can irritate some stomachs that are already prone to gastric problems.

        As with any significant dietary or lifestyle change, talk to your doctor about fasting before beginning any fasting plan.
